WCF 4:WCF服务的默认限制设置

时间:2012-06-20 10:44:58

标签: wcf

我正在阅读Wenlong Dong's blog article about the default throttling settings for WCF services in WCF 4,并对默认设置的值有疑问:

  

MaxConcurrentSessions:默认值为100 * ProcessorCount

     

MaxConcurrentCalls:默认为16 * ProcessorCount

     

MaxConcurrentInstances:默认是以上两者的总和,即   遵循与以前相同的模式。

ProcessorCount 是否参考:

  1. 物理CPU /插槽的数量
  2. 所有CPU的物理内核数
  3. 启用超线程的逻辑核心数量?
  4. 谢谢,

    - 帕特里克

2 个答案:

答案 0 :(得分:4)

处理器计数表示逻辑核心。该值实际上是 System.Environment.ProcessorCount

提供的值

答案 1 :(得分:1)